These gloves are designed to offer superior protection in all weather conditions, thanks to their softshell topside construction and Napa goat leather palm.

One of the standout features of these gloves is their Gore-Tex weatherproof and breathable membrane. This technology ensures that your hands stay dry, even in heavy rain or snow, while still allowing moisture to escape so you don’t end up with sweaty palms. And with PrimaLoft Grip Control 60g thermal insulation on the palm, you’ll be able to enjoy warmth without sacrificing dexterity.

Safety is also a top priority when it comes to these gloves. The ErgoProtech™ knuckle protector and honeycomb palm slider provide added protection against impact injuries, while the CE KP1 certification gives you peace of mind knowing that these gloves meet European safety standards.

Other features include a double closure system for a secure fit, ClearVisionPad™ on the left hand for wiping away fog or sweat from your visor or glasses, and a touchscreen system index finger and thumb so you can use your phone without taking off your gloves.

These gloves are available in various sizes based on palm circumference measurements – ensuring an accurate fit every time!

Specifications:

– Softshell topside construction with Napa goat leather palm
– Gore-Tex weatherproof and breathable membrane
– PrimaLoft Grip Control 60g thermal insulation on palm
– ErgoProtech™ knuckle protector and honeycomb palm slider
– Double closure system
– ClearVisionPad™ on left hand
– Touchscreen system index finger and thumb
– CE KP1 certification
-Gloves measured by palm circumference
